Soft Sugar Cookies- Gluten Free



2/3 cup shortening

¾ cup sugar

½ tsp vanilla

1 egg

4 tsp milk

2 cups gluten free flour (see below *)

1 ½ tsp baking powder

¼ tsp salt

1 tsp xanthan gum



Cream first 3 ingredietns

Add egg and beat until light and fluffy

Stir in milk

Stir together dry ingredients and blend into creamed mixture

Divide dough in half and chill for one hour

Roll (slightly thick) out on lightly gluten free flour surface

Bake on greased cookie sheet  6-8 minutes at 375 degrees

     ( I used parchment paper and just pulled off the parchment paper and
let them cool on the parchment paper on a cooling rack)



* be careful the cookies are fragile when warm

I melted a chunk of white chocolate for the frosting and it worked out
nicely and then sprinkled with red and green sugar



I think Pillsbury cream cheese frosting is gluten free-



You may need a little gluten free flour on the rolling pin too if it sticks



FLOUR-   it says you can use any all purpose gluten free flour mix  but the
women who gave me the recipe  and I used bette hagmans flour blend:

     2 cups white  rice flour

     2/3 cup potato starch

  1/3 cup tapioca flour



Mix the flour and store extra  in an airtight container in the frig for
future use
